Do you meet
these criteria?

  • Growth-stage, for-profit enterprise legally registered in India
  • Operating for a minimum of 3 years
  • Are on target to become profitable and increase turnover in the next two years
  • Currently create sustainable jobs for a minimum of 250 women in rural India, directly or through partners and have an ambition to double this number in the next 3 years

We select enterprises with:

  • An alignment with our goal: to co-create sustainable jobs for women in rural India
  • A management team that is focused, has a clear ambition, understands their domain, are team players and have a can-do mentality
  • A business model that is scalable and could become sustainable
  • A clear unique selling proposition

What to expect?

Tailor-made, pro bono support to refine your strategies, optimize your operations and improve your leadership. Spread across 3 years:

Year 1

> Strategy to maximize business growth & social impact
> Understanding profitability
> Global market approach & brand positioning

Years 2 & 3

> Professionalizing sales
> Supply chain optimization
> Organization culture & leadership development
> Investment readiness
